DISTRIBUTION SERVICES PRICES AND PROCESS FOR CHANGING PRICES. 9.1 Price determination and changes: Unless otherwise agreed with the Retailer (such agreement not to be unreasonably withheld or delayed), the Distributor may change its Prices no more than once in any period of 12 consecutive months, unless a Price change results from: (a) a change in any “pass-through costs” and/or “recoverable costs” as defined in the Commerce Act (Gas Distribution Services Input Methodologies) Determination 2010, as amended or substituted from time to time; or (b) the Distributor providing new Distribution Services or materially changing existing Distribution Services, provided that any proposed price change will only apply to ICPs affected by the change in Distribution Services; or (c) a change in the law (including any regulations and rules); or (d) any determination, direction or decision of a regulatory agency. Nothing in this clause 9.1 prevents the Distributor from decreasing a Price without the Retailer’s agreement, or from increasing a Price if agreed by the Retailer. Schedule 8 to this agreement will be deemed to be amended to reflect changes to the Prices pursuant to this clause 9.
